The complete marketing guide for businesses in McKinney, Texas

If you run a business in McKinney, Texas, your marketing needs to account for two realities: the city is growing faster than most businesses can keep up with, and you’re competing for search visibility against larger neighbors in Plano, Allen, and Frisco. The businesses winning in McKinney are the ones that establish their online presence before the next wave of competitors arrives.

McKinney’s growth is your biggest opportunity and your biggest threat.

McKinney has been one of the fastest-growing cities in Texas for over a decade. The population has surged past 200,000. New master-planned communities are opening regularly, each bringing thousands of families who need every type of local service. The historic downtown square has become one of the most vibrant commercial districts in Collin County.

That growth means new customers are arriving constantly. But it also means new businesses are opening just as fast. The dentist who was the only option on a particular corridor two years ago now has three competitors within a mile. The HVAC company that relied on word of mouth is losing calls to the company that just moved in with a Google Ads campaign already running.

How to market your McKinney business.

Own the map pack before your competitors do.

When someone in McKinney searches “plumber near me” or “restaurant near me,” the top three Google Maps results get the majority of calls. In a growing city like McKinney, the map pack is being contested daily as new businesses open and optimize their listings. The businesses that invested in their Google Business Profile early and collected reviews consistently hold their position. Those that didn’t are being pushed down by newcomers.

Optimize every field of your GBP. Upload professional photos. Post weekly. And most importantly, build your review count. In McKinney’s competitive market, 100+ reviews is the threshold where you start holding a defensible position in the map pack.

Target the 380 corridor and new neighborhoods.

The US-380 corridor is booming with new retail, medical offices, and service businesses. New neighborhoods along 380 and the eastern growth areas are full of residents who don’t have established relationships with local businesses. They’re searching online for everything. Google Ads targeting these specific zip codes and neighborhoods reach customers at the exact moment they’re looking for a new provider.

Compete with Plano and Allen in border-area searches.

McKinney shares borders with Allen and is close to Plano. Searches from McKinney often pull results from both cities. Your local SEO needs to be strong enough to hold your ground. Build McKinney-specific content on your website, earn McKinney-specific reviews, and list on the McKinney Chamber of Commerce and local business directories.

Use the community to your advantage.

McKinney has a strong community identity. Historic downtown events, the McKinney Oktoberfest, Krewe of Barkus, and Third Monday Trade Days draw thousands. Businesses that engage with these community events and reference them in their Google posts and social content signal deep local roots to both customers and Google’s algorithm.
